Last week, the Big Ten conference proved to be even more confusing than we had previously thought. Penn State, who was expected to be a serious conference title contender, looked awful in a loss to Michigan. The Wolverines, who started the season with consecutive home losses, have now won back to back games. Ohio State was expected to be a conservative offensive team, but they still managed to score 58 against Northwestern. While the Wisconsin Badgers were predicted by many to be the conference favorite, they have looked average so far this season. To sort the mess out, here are the conference power rankings and questions regarding each team.
1. Ohio State: Can a Todd Boeckman-led Buckeye offense really be this good?
2. Wisconsin: When are the Badgers going to have a dominating performance?
3. Michigan: Does anybody play harder than Wolverines' running back Mike Hart?
4. Penn State: They have been overrated this year. Who have they even beaten?
5. Purdue: While they have only played, Toledo, Eastern Illinois, Central Michigan, and Minnesota, is their offense as good as we think it is?
6. Michigan State: Will their defense be good enough to compete for a Big Ten title.
7. Iowa: Is this the most one-dimensional team in the country? Do they even have an offense?
8. Illinois: Has Ron Zook finally built a winner in Champaign?
9. Indiana: Despite a loss to Illinois, will the Hoosiers qualify for a bowl bid?
10. Northwestern: I know they lost to Ohio State, but did they really lose to Duke?
11. Minnesota: Do Gopher fans miss Glen Mason yet?
